Job Title: Esports Assistant

Description & Responsibilities:

The OTC Esports program is looking for an Esports Assistant to help with day-to-day tasks in the esports room during open-play time for students. All applicants must have professional work habits (reliable, team player, willingness to learn) and maintain professional language and behavior standards.

Duties

  • Assist the esports staff with room operations
  • Help students with games / troubleshoot PCs
  • Check out gaming equipment to students and check back in when finished
  • Available for in-room shifts varying 9:00am – Noon, Noon – 4:00 Monday – Friday
